BMC, CA, FrontRange, IBM and newScale have announced the formation of the Service Portfolio and Catalog Language (SPACL) consortium and delivery of the first draft of the SPACL specification.
The SPACL consortium is a collaboration of companies that have joined forces in order to create a vendor-neutral open standard definition for service catalog offerings and for exchanging service requests between service catalog systems. These definitions are crucial to enable service request operations between IT consumers, internal IT organizations, and external service providers, including cloud computing providers.
The SPACL specification provides a set of XML-based schema definitions, content and data structures that will enable IT organizations and service providers to succeed at implementing and exchanging service catalog and service portfolio definitions. SPACL is in such a manner that customers and vendors are able to add new elements and attributes while maintaining interoperability.
